Manager IT Operations
ICW Group is a leading insurance carrier with over 50 years of experience, seeking a Manager of IT Operations to lead a team of IT professionals. The role involves directing the planning, design, and operation of IT systems and ensuring reliable and secure services to support business activities.

Responsibilities
Manages information technology and computer systems resources and maximizes the organization’s effectiveness and efficiency
Provides daily technical and operational direction to IT teams. Communicates Mission, Values, and other organization operating principles, priorities and strategy to direct and indirect reports
Establishes and maintains the overall work cadence and, in partnership with IT Leadership, ensures performance and outcomes strive for excellence in delivery and customer experience. Ensures that the entire assigned IT team is engaged and that leadership practices for the department encourage development, recognition, and retention. · Champions adoption of AI initiatives and AI-enabled operations (AIOps), translating AI capabilities into measurable operational improvements
Acts as Incident Commander for major incidents and critical outages, coordinating cross‑functional response, executive communications, and post‑incident root cause analysis
Establishes and enforces major incident playbooks, escalation models, and on‑call readiness
Analyzes incident and request trends to identify opportunities for automation and operational improvement
Owns OS patching, vulnerability remediation, and security findings in partnership with Information Security
Defines and reports operational KPIs including availability, MTTR, incident trends, patch compliance, and service health
Evaluates overall IT operations to ensure optimum service delivery for both on-premise and cloud-hosted platforms (IaaS, PaaS, SaaS)
Participates with Infrastructure & Operations (I&O) team to recommend suitable technology infrastructure solutions and updates to IT teams to develop long-term and short-term planning
Collaborates with the ITSM team for change, incident, release and CMDB ongoing efforts
At regular intervals, tests and validates disaster recovery and back-up procedures and information security and control structures
Provides vendor management oversight to ensure contract requirements are met
Oversees all planning and organizing for multiple projects. Partners with business and IT team members to ensure that project delivery aligns with business strategic objectives and priorities
Develops and manages an annual budget and operating plan to support the team and department
Develops evaluation framework to assess the strengths of the team and to identify areas for improvement
Establishes and holds team accountable to and adheres to hiring criteria, on-boarding, and training requirements for incoming staff
Oversees the performance management and development process for the assigned IT team members and performs performance management duties, development planning and coaching for direct reports
Acts as a resource for assigned IT team members to answer questions and solve complex problems
Manages assigned IT budget, technology and other resources, workload, and customer requests for IT services. Ensures adherence to all Company policies and procedures and Compliance responsibilities
Ensures data quality, retention, availability and adherence to IT security, compliance and corporate guidelines
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, MIS or similar field required
Minimum 10 years of experience in managing and leading IT Engineering, Administration, Operations and/or IT Support teams
Minimum 10 years of general IT-related job experience required
Professional experience in IT operations leadership, including people management, budgeting, and operational planning
Proven ability to lead IT operations strategy, project and vendor management, and policy development
Strong working knowledge of enterprise infrastructure technologies, including networking, Windows Server, Linux, SQL, and cloud platforms
Experience supporting automation and operational improvement initiatives, with the ability to lead and support adoption of AI-enabled operational capabilities (AIOps) in partnership with engineering, security, and platform teams
Demonstrated understanding of SaaS, cloud, and DevSecOps practices
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ities and commun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ical stakeholders
Effective verbal/written communication skills
